Pyrene
Pyrene (CAS: 129-00-0), a polycyclic aromatic hydrocarbon with the molecular formula C16H10, is a pale yellow crystalline solid. This compound is renowned for its strong fluorescence, making it valuable in research and various industrial applications. It serves as a key building block in organic synthesis and is utilized in materials science, particularly in the development of organic electronics. Pyrene's unique photophysical properties also lend themselves to applications in cell biology and chemical sensing.

Organic Synthesis
Pyrene serves as a versatile building block in the synthesis of more complex organic molecules. Its structure allows for various chemical modifications, enabling the creation of novel compounds for research and development.
Materials Science and Electronics
Due to its fluorescent properties and ability to form ordered structures, pyrene is employed in materials science. It finds use in the development of organic semiconductors, light-emitting diodes (OLEDs), and other organic electronic devices.
Biochemical Research
Pyrene's fluorescence characteristics are exploited in cell biology for probing cellular structures and processes. It can be incorporated into probes to study membrane fluidity, protein interactions, and DNA binding.
Analytical Chemistry
As a fluorescent molecule, pyrene and its derivatives can be used as probes or standards in various analytical techniques, including fluorescence spectroscopy and chromatography, for detection and quantification.
